I am an EU citizen living in Italy for years, I have requested and received clearance to family reunification for my son, is six years old and probably will arrive in Italy later this year. You can enroll in school?

Rome September 10, 2010 - Yes, your child can attend school in Italy and will soon join the soles. The entry of foreign children in Italian schools of all levels can be claimed at any time of the school.

The question you present it to the school of your choice, you have to fill out forms that you will be given, you will be asked for documents from the school attended in the country of origin, translated into Italian. If you're not holding you declare you under your responsibility that your child has attended class in your country of origin.

You will need to show a vaccination certificate and if you have not you must go to the ASL of your town of residence.

Usually, foreign children are enrolled in the class corresponding to their age, though the teachers may decide to enroll your child in another class, taking into account the order of studies in the country of origin or level of preparation or course of study followed in the country of origin.

Schools to facilitate the consolidation of knowledge and practice of Italian produce intensive Italian language courses based on specific projects.

In addition, when registering you must choose the time, such as full-time, and if you want your child attends Catholic religious instruction. If you decide not to study the Catholic religion fargo you can choose between several alternatives that will be offered by the school.

Recall that foreign children are guaranteed the right to education regardless of the regularity or otherwise of the stay, and are subject to compulsory schooling in the ways and forms envisaged for Italian citizens.
